I = 1
open("x" + str(I) + ".txt", 'w').write('eee')
I += 1
open("x" + str(I) + ".txt", 'w').write('eee')

ZU

Dne 3.3.2011 11:53, Ctibor.Plasek napsal(a):
open jde udělat i takhle :
a = 1
F = open('text'+ str(a) + '.txt','w')

ale právě s tím zápisem mám problém...


------------ Původní zpráva ------------
Od: zu1234 <zu1...@seznam.cz>
Předmět: Re: [python] Proměnný název souboru
Datum: 03.3.2011 11:45:15
----------------------------------------
Asi to nepůjde tak jednoduše.

FI = open('test.txt','w')
FI_2 = open('test_2.txt','w')
FI.write('aaa')
FI_2.write('bbb')

Leda to přebalit pomocí nějaké funkce, která by prohazovala
file_objekty podle jednoho z parametrů.

ZU

Dne 3.3.2011 11:12, Ctibor.Plasek napsal(a):
> Dobrý den.
> Mohl by mi někdo poradit, jak vytvořit něco takového :
>
> soubor1.write('ahoj')
>
> ale tak, abych mohl měnit název souboru dle proměnné :
>
> soubor+str(1).write('ahoj')
>
> Děkuji Ctibor
> _______________________________________________
> Python mailing list
> Python@py.cz
> http://www.py.cz/mailman/listinfo/python
>
_______________________________________________
Python mailing list
Python@py.cz
http://www.py.cz/mailman/listinfo/python



_______________________________________________
Python mailing list
Python@py.cz
http://www.py.cz/mailman/listinfo/python

_______________________________________________
Python mailing list
Python@py.cz
http://www.py.cz/mailman/listinfo/python

Odpovedet emailem